If you have an idea about a spring framework, we have something known as auto wire, right.

So in here we can auto wire stuff, but auto wire is a consumer. And we have to pass an object via the spring container. Now how that will happen. In order to make this work, we need to create a bean. So let us quickly open up store application dot java. This is the most appropriate place to create a bean and here we will create a bean and we will also create a method, public method.

Return type would be a rest template name would be a rest template again, and that this will simply return an object so it would be like return new is the template. All right now Springville smart Use this object to whenever there is a requirement of a rest template object and spring will optimize our application This is cool, but still we are not making use of load balancing what happens if there are more than one instances of microservice, how we will handle it and in order to handle it, we need to load balance in our app, which is consuming the micro services take a note of it we are consuming the micro services. So, the application which is consuming the micro services, we need to load balance that now, this rest template is the way how we are consuming the stuff as a result we need to load balance this addressed template beam and if you try to search for load balance, there is nothing that is a no and rotation by the name of load balance and why there is no rotation because we have to add a dependency See now what is the dependency the dependency is very simple the dependency is exact dependency which we have added for the Samsung application, the Eureka client dependency, yes, we have to also add the Eureka client dependency into our application.

The thing is that whenever there is a Eureka server, all the applications are dependent on the Eureka server for finding the clients finding the resources finding the consumer finding the providers. So there is also caching maintained and usually there is some level of fault tolerance just in case the Eureka server is down for some time. cache can help you to reach the destination.

Moreover, for example, one of the micro services not life in that case, the Eureka Discovery Service will keep on sending some signals in order to check whether the micro services live or not. And if the microservice is not alive, in that case, it will show some kind of error for example, we have already seen the down error, it was showing that the macro service was down Alright, so, these were a couple of things. Moreover, the concept of providers and consumers let me quickly also touch on this. So, here is our application where we are consuming the resource from a micro service right. So, we are consuming a micro service as a result of this this particular application is a what it is a consumer application where we are consuming other micro services. Likewise, the micro services like Samsung and Apple are providers.
